What are cafe counters made of

There are a few things to consider when choosing the best countertop material for your coffee shop. Stone is a popular choice, but you have to decide between natural stone and engineered stone. Concrete is another popular choice, but it can be expensive. Wood, steel, and plastic are also options, but they may not be as durable as stone or concrete. Laminate is another option, but it may not be as heat resistant as you need it to be.

How many square feet do you need for a coffee shop?

For a walk-in coffee shop, you may need as little as 300 square feet in a high-density location with easy access to automobile or walk-up traffic. For a coffee drive-thru, usually 100-300 square feet will suffice.

Small coffee shops that only sell coffee can be as small as 600-800 square feet. Basic coffee shops that offer coffee and some snacks can be 1500-2000 square feet. Large, full-service coffee shops that offer coffee, food, and other beverages can be 3500-4600 square feet.

There are many different types of countertop materials on the market, but some are easier to maintain than others. Stainless steel is one of the easiest materials to keep clean, and it has a modern look that goes well with many different styles of kitchens. Quartz is another low-maintenance option that is available in a variety of colors and patterns. Recycled glass is another sustainable option that is easy to care for. Laminate countertops are also easy to clean and come in a variety of colors and patterns. Soapstone is a natural material that is heat resistant and very durable, but it does require sealing on a regular basis. Corian is a man-made material that is nonporous and easy to clean, but it can be scratched or damaged if not cared for properly.

What is the most indestructible countertop material?

Quartz is an extremely durable surface that resembles natural stone. It is made of crushed quartz stone mixed with polymers and resin. It is a great choice for a countertop because it is very strong and resists scratches and other damage.

If you’re looking for a natural stone countertop that is easy to take care of, quartz is a great option. Because it is engineered using ground stone and resin, it doesn’t require regular sealing like most granite and marble countertops do. Quartz is also non-porous, so it doesn’t easily stain or etch.
